June
11, 2001
R.R. Donnelley & Sons Awards Grant ToWKU-Glasgow
Library
Bowling Green, Ky. - R.R. Donnelley & Sons Company awarded
a $50,000 corporate grant
to Western Kentucky University to create the R.R. Donnelley Glasgow
Campus Periodical Endowment Fund.
The gift will provide permanent support for the periodical collection
at the Glasgow Campus Library. It also includes a one-time commitment
to purchase computer equipment, rotating magazine displays and
a collection of academic and popular leisure magazines for the
new facility.
The Glasgow campus of Western Kentucky University was established
in 1988 and today enrolls an average of 1,200 students per semester.
Students can complete a variety of associate and bachelor degree
programs at the Glasgow campus, and a number of graduate courses
are also offered. Construction on a new Regional Postsecondary
Educational Center in Glasgow, which will house both the WKU
Glasgow Campus and programs under the authority of the Kentucky
Community and Technical College System, is projected to be completed
this fall.
The Glasgow Campus Library was opened at the current Liberty
Street campus in 1990 with the help of a large donation from
the Business and Professional Women's Club of Glasgow and serves
as a general reference library with primary emphasis on serving
undergraduate needs. The current collection includes standard
reference sources, current reading materials such as local, regional
and national newspapers, and a collection of general interest
magazines. The library is equipped with state of the art electronic
reference sources as well.
Over the last 10 years the Glasgow Campus Library has enjoyed
support from local business and industry, including R.R. Donnelley,
which operates a printing facility in Glasgow.
"The generosity of R.R. Donnelley will permit our Glasgow
Campus Library to greatly expand access to both academic and
leisure periodicals," said Brian Coutts, head of WKU
Library Public Services. "The R.R. Donnelley gift will
also allow us to offer a unique opportunity for students to have
flexible connections to electronic databases though laptop computers,
which is a service we are not yet able to provide to students
on the main campus."
Dr. Mike Binder, dean of the WKU Libraries and Kentucky Museum,
said, "We are grateful that R.R. Donnelley places such
a high value on the WKU Glasgow Campus Library, and we look forward
to providing students with a wide variety of resources in the
R.R. Donnelley Periodical Collection when the new facility opens
in August."
Marlin Harker, vice president and division director of R.R. Donnelley's
Glasgow facility, said: "R.R. Donnelley is pleased to
enhance our long partnership with Western Kentucky University
by providing funds for the Glasgow Campus Library. The Regional
Postsecondary Education Center will enhance the learning and
development opportunities for our employees, their families and
the entire Glasgow community. We are committed to giving back
to the communities where our employees live and work."
R.R. Donnelley, headquartered in Chicago, is a leading printer,
communications services and logistics company. Its Glasgow plant,
established in 1970, has more than 1,200 employees engaged in
the production of special-interest magazines.
